Can veterans get payday loans in South Carolina?
Yes. Veterans are not subject to MLA restrictions (which cover only active-duty). Veterans with VA disability compensation, VA pension, or other verifiable income can qualify for payday loans and personal loans through PrimeLendings' South Carolina network.
Does VA disability compensation count as income for loans in South Carolina?
Yes. VA disability compensation is accepted as verifiable income by many lenders in PrimeLendings' South Carolina network. You can provide your VA award letter or bank statements showing regular VA deposits as proof of income.

Are there veteran-specific loan programs in South Carolina?
Yes. South Carolina may offer state-specific veteran benefits and emergency financial assistance programs through the South Carolina Department of Veterans Affairs. The federal VA also operates financial assistance programs. PrimeLendings is a private-sector supplement — check veteran-specific programs first.

4Borrower Protections Under SC State Board of Financial Institutions
As a South Carolina borrower you are protected by state law administered by the SC State Board of Financial Institutions. Your key rights include: receiving a written loan agreement before you sign; seeing the full APR and total repayment amount in dollars; the ability to rescind the loan within the statutory cooling-off period; protection against harassment or illegal collection tactics; and the right to file a complaint with the SC State Board of Financial Institutions if any lender violates your rights.
